Here's what the humans have to say about me:
Curly and his 2 brothers were rescued from a hoarder where they lived in terrible conditions. Curly is 1.5 yrs. old and the alpha of the brothers and can be dominant. He is very confident and would probably do best as an only dog in a household. He does not get along well with cats. He is a bit of an escape artist so a secure home is essential. Despite the condition we found him in, Curly is doing well and ready to live in a home where he is loved.
Foster reports: Curly is incredibly affectionate and playful - he loves to play fetch with balls or even his Kong, loves his nylabone and has a very silly personality. He is a great lap dog and a true Mama's Boy and he is housetrained. His leash walking has improved and he does not bark at other dogs when outside the home. He responds well to male direction and firmness and discipline. He sleeps through the night peacefully in his crate next to her bed. He does have some separation anxiety and is wary of strangers on walks. He postures to protect his foster.
